MySQL数据库|安装(Windows)

目录

  • 一、下载MySQL
    • 1.下载链接
    • 2.steps
  • 二、安装配置
    • 1.解压下载的压缩包
    • 2.编写mysql配置文件--my.ini
      • ①.在解压目录下==创建==my.ini文件
      • ②.编辑my.ini
    • 3.启动MySQL数据库
    • 4.登录MySQL数据库
    • 5.修改密码
    • 6.配置环境变量
    • 7.将MySQL服务调为手动

一、下载MySQL

1.下载链接

目前版本是MySQL8,下载链接

2.steps

MySQL数据库|安装(Windows)_第1张图片

点击Download,进入下载页

MySQL数据库|安装(Windows)_第2张图片

点击“No thanks, just start my download.”,下载完成得到如下zip压缩包:
zip

二、安装配置

1.解压下载的压缩包

  • 这里我解压到了D盘,大家可以按自己的习惯来。
  • 注:刚解压完是没有data文件夹的,初始化mysql时才会有。(解压完没有data文件夹是正常的)

MySQL数据库|安装(Windows)_第3张图片

2.编写mysql配置文件–my.ini

①.在解压目录下创建my.ini文件

MySQL数据库|安装(Windows)_第4张图片

②.编辑my.ini

在my.ini文件中添加如下内容:

[client]
#设置mysql客户端默认字符集
default-character-set=utf8
 
[mysqld]
#skip-grant-tables
# 设置3306端口
port=3306
# 设置mysql的安装目录
basedir=D:\\MySQL8.0\\mysql-8.3.0-winx64
# 设置 mysql数据库的数据的存放目录,MySQL 8+ 不需要以下配置,系统自己生成即可,否则有可能报错
# datadir=C:\\web\\sqldata
# 允许最大连接数
max_connections=20
# 服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B

3.启动MySQL数据库

  • 管理员身份打开 cmd 命令行工具,切换到MySQL的解压目录下的bin目录:MySQL数据库|安装(Windows)_第5张图片
  • 初始化数据库:
命令:mysqld --initialize --console

执行完成后,会输出 root 用户的初始默认密码,我这里的初始密码如下:

初始化

VKo>-lFX44wf 就是初始密码,后续登录需要用到,也可以在登录后修改密码。
  • 安装MySQL:
命令:mysqld --install

有以下红框内提示就是安装成功
安装

  • 启动MySQL服务:
命令:net start mysql

服务成功启动则如下
启动

4.登录MySQL数据库

MySQL 服务已经运行时, 我们可以通过 MySQL 自带的客户端工具登录到 MySQL 数据库中, 首先打开命令提示符, 输入以下格式的命名:

mysql -h 主机名 -u 用户名 -p

参数说明:

  • h : 指定客户端所要登录的 MySQL 主机名, 登录本机(localhost 或 127.0.0.1)该参数可以省略;
  • u : 登录的用户名;
  • p : 告诉服务器将会使用一个密码来登录, 如果所要登录的用户名密码为空, 可以忽略此选项。

如果我们要登录本机的 MySQL 数据库,只需要输入以下命令即可:

mysql -u root -p

按回车确认, 如果安装正确且 MySQL 正在运行, 会得到以下响应:

Enter password:

直接登录本机的,即如下:
MySQL数据库|安装(Windows)_第6张图片
MySQL数据库|安装(Windows)_第7张图片
到这里就登录成功了,但上面通过MySQL初始化生成的密码是临时的,不能做其他操作,下图是MySQL的操作命令list,大家可以操作试一下
MySQL数据库|安装(Windows)_第8张图片
我试了’\s’,发现报错如下:
报错
解决方案是修改(重设)密码

5.修改密码

输入以下命令(’ '中写要设置的密码):

ALTER USER USER() IDENTIFIED BY 'password123';

修改成功则如下:
改密
此时再试’\s’的操作,执行如下:
MySQL数据库|安装(Windows)_第9张图片

6.配置环境变量

前面步骤完成后,为MySQL配置环境变量

  • 找到MySQL安装目录,我的是在 D:\MySQL8.0\mysql-8.3.0-winx64
    MySQL数据库|安装(Windows)_第10张图片
  • 配置steps如下:
    MySQL数据库|安装(Windows)_第11张图片
    MySQL数据库|安装(Windows)_第12张图片MySQL数据库|安装(Windows)_第13张图片MySQL数据库|安装(Windows)_第14张图片
    MySQL数据库|安装(Windows)_第15张图片
    MySQL数据库|安装(Windows)_第16张图片
    MySQL数据库|安装(Windows)_第17张图片MySQL数据库|安装(Windows)_第18张图片
    一路点击“确定”,MySQL环境变量配置完成。

7.将MySQL服务调为手动

如果需要经常练习 MySQL 数据库的操作,可以将 MySQL 设置为自动启动,这样可以避免每次手动启动 MySQL 服务。
如果使用 MySQL 数据库的频率很低,可以考虑将 MySQL 服务设置为手动启动,这样可以避免 MySQL 服务长时间占用系统资源。

  • 打开计算机管理
    MySQL数据库|安装(Windows)_第19张图片
  • 在MySQL上鼠标右键,选择属性,把启动类型改成手动,点击确定
    MySQL数据库|安装(Windows)_第20张图片

`

你可能感兴趣的:(MySQL,数据库,mysql,windows)